Cinco de Mayo is a fun way to celebrate Mexican culture. Although, this is not widely celebrated day in Mexico, in The United States many different events happen on this day. Here is a list of what will be happening Cinco de Mayo weekend in your area besides the typical Mexican Restaurant Fiestas.

Friday May 3, 2019, 6:30 PM – 8:00 PM

Zumbathon for Al Exito

Prairie Life Fitness (West Des Moines, IA), 4875 Mills Civic Pkwy, West Des Moines, IA

This event is open to public and the cost is $10 at the door. It supports Al Exito which is non-profit organization that helps Latinx students and their family members across the state of Iowa. Not only it provides after school programs for middle and high school students, it also offers family programs, summer camps college scholarships and even LGBTQ programs.

Saturday May 4, 2019 6:00 AM – 12:00 PM

Opening Day Downtown Des Moines Farmers Market

Des Moines Farmer’s Market is as big as 9 city blocks. It features about 300 local small businesses. There will be fresh produce, baked goods, seasonal flowers, fresh from the farm eggs and cheese, locally produced wine and etc.

Saturday May 4, 2019, 12:00 PM – 10:00 PM

15th Annual Festival Cinco de Mayo presented by Historic Valley Junction Foundation.

Historic Valley Junction, 137 5th St., West Des Moines, IA

15th Annual Festival Cinco de Mayo presented by Historic Valley Junction Foundation.

This festival is recognition of Mexican community and Mexican heritage of railroad workers that helped James Jordan to make his vision of bringing railroad to Des Moines reality. There will be Mexican food to try, artwork, live music, family activities and even dancing.
